Question

Is there a dress code?

Answer

As dusk settles over the meadows and the barn doors open to a scene of refined rusticity, cocktail attire at an elevated barn evening wedding is about blending contemporary elegance with bucolic charm. Attendees are invited to dress in a way that celebrates the sophistication of a special occasion, with a nod to the natural, pastoral beauty. Women's Cocktail- Sashay into the evening with a cocktail dress that captures the essence of rural elegance. Opt for luxe materials such as silk, satin, or lace, in styles that are both chic and fitting for the countryside setting. Neutral palettes with soft, earthy hues or subtle pastels complement the environment, while a touch of shimmer or metallics adds an upscale twist. Accessorize with understated class—pearl earrings, a delicate gold necklace, or a fine bracelet. Consider a structured clutch with minimalist design for a modern touch, and choose shoes that are both stylish and practical, like a sleek pair of ankle boots or stacked heels that can navigate a country landscape with ease. Men's Cocktail - The gentlemen can embrace an air of contemporary country refinement with a tailored suit in rich, darker shades like charcoal or deep brown that resonate with the evening atmosphere. A fine wool or tweed blazer can add texture and interest, paired with a neatly pressed shirt, perhaps with a micro-print to add visual intrigue. Footwear should be classic but sturdy—leather derby shoes or subtly detailed dress boots work well. Finish the look with accessories that complement the elevated barn aesthetic, such as a leather belt, a tasteful pocket square, or a tie with a hint of rustic pattern like paisley or tweed.

Question

What will the weather be like?

Answer

While we can’t predict the weather, but we can tell you typical weather for our area during the time we are getting married. In the Berkshires, October is characterized by decreasing temperatures as the region transitions from fall into the early stages of winter. You can expect cooler weather, with average high temperatures typically ranging from the mid-50s to low 60s Fahrenheit. The low temperatures can dip into the 30s and 40s Fahrenheit, especially towards the end of the month. But thankfully we are getting married in the beginning of the month, but be prepared to have the highs or the lows. You'll also see fall foliage with leaves turning various shades of red, yellow, and orange. It's a popular time for leaf-peeping! It's good to prepare for the possibility of rain as well.
